How much do entry level inbound sales development representative j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 21,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level inbound sales development representative in Springdale, AR is $18.06,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.61 and $21.25 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ative?

An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ative (SDR) is a professional who handles incoming leads and inquiries from potential customers, qualifying them for the sales team. Their main responsibility is to engage with prospects who have shown interest in the company's products or services, understand their needs, and determine if they're a good fit. The SDR then schedules appointments or passes qualified leads to more senior sales representatives for further engagement. This role is often a starting point for a career in sales, providing valuable experience in customer communication and lead management.

What is the difference between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ative vs Entry Level Outbound Sales Development Representative?

AspectEntry Level Inbound Sales Development RepresentativeEntry Level Outbound Sales Development Representative
Primary FocusResponding to inbound customer inquiries and leadsProactively reaching out to potential clients
Work EnvironmentCustomer inquiries, CRM systems, inbound channelsCold calling, prospecting, outreach campaigns
Required SkillsCommunication, listening, product knowledgePersuasion, resilience, research skills
Common UsageTech, SaaS, B2B sales industriesSoftware, marketing, B2B sales sectors

Both roles are entry-level sales positions but differ mainly in their approach. Inbound SDRs handle incoming leads, focusing on nurturing prospects who have already shown interest. Outbound SDRs proactively seek new clients through outreach efforts. Understanding these differences helps candidates choose the role that best matches their skills and career go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ative, you need strong communication skills, a customer-focused mindset, and a basic understanding of sales principles,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) tools like Salesforce and proficiency in using email and phone systems are typically required. Active listening, resilience, and a positive, goal-oriented attitude help candidates excel in building rapport and overcoming objections. These skills and qualities are vital for effectively qualifying leads, nurturing customer relationships, and achieving sales targets.

What does a typical day look like for an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ative?

As an Entry Level Inbound Sales Development Representative, your day typically involves responding to incoming leads, qualifying prospects through phone calls or emails, and scheduling meetings for senior sales team members. You'll collaborate closely with marketing to understand lead sources and with account executives to ensure seamless hand-offs. While the pace can be fast and metrics-driven, this role offers a supportive environment where you'll receive training and feedback, making it a great starting point for a career in sales.
